@@ -259,14 +259,18 @@ MENU PASSWORDMARGIN 3
MENU ROWS 12
MENU TABMSGROW 18
MENU CMDLINEROW 18
-MENU ENDROW 24
+MENU ENDROW -1
MENU PASSWORDROW 11
MENU TIMEOUTROW 20
MENU HELPMSGROW 22
+MENU HELPMSGENDROW -1
These options control the layout of the menu on the screen.
The values above are the defaults.
+ A negative value is relative to the calculated length of the
+ screen (25 for text mode, 28 for VESA graphics mode.)
